The word 'aristotelian' is correct and can be used in written English
It is an adjective that can be used to refer to the philosophy or writings of the ancient Greek philosopher Aristotle. Example sentence: His views on ethics are based on a classic Aristotelian philosophy.

aristotelian

adjective

Of or pertaining to Aristotle, his philosophy, logic, or followers.
